Repair Costs - The cost for cement repair services typically ranges from $300 to $1,200 depending on the extent of damage and size of the area. For example, patching a small crack may cost around $300, while replacing a larger section could be closer to $1,200.
Material Expenses - Material costs for cement repair usually fall between $50 and $200 per bag or cubic yard, influencing the overall project price. Larger repairs requiring more materials can increase total expenses accordingly.
Labor Fees - Labor charges for cement repair services generally range from $50 to $100 per hour. The total labor cost depends on the project's complexity and duration, which can vary significantly.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ses such as surface preparation or finishing might add $100 to $400 to the total. These costs depend on the condition of the existing cement and specific repair requirements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
